Audio Science Review is an audio measurement and discussion site focused on headphones, amplifiers, DACs, and related equipment. Its standout capability is a large library of standardized measurements paired with technical analysis.

Head-Fi is an online community for headphone, earphone, and personal-audio enthusiasts. It combines discussion forums, user reviews, buying guides, and classified listings...
Pros
- Large, specialized headphone community
- Extensive user discussions and long-term equipment impressions
- Active classifieds for buying and selling audio gear
Cons
- Advice quality varies widely between contributors
- Forum discussions can be difficult to navigate
- Subjective impressions often outweigh standardized measurements
